Alonso feels third title would help cement F1 ‘legacy'

Fernando Alonso is not desperate for a third World Championship, but it would send the message that discipline matters, not age. A two-time World Champion in Formula 1, both of Alonso's triumphs came in back-to-back seasons with Renault in 2005 and 2006. But despite coming close on several occasions since, missing out on the 2007 title by one point, four points in 2010 and three in 2012, the Spaniard has not been able to add to his tally. A tense spell with the uncompetitive McLaren team came to an end in 2018, at which stage Alonso walked away from Formula 1 for a hiatus which would ultimately last two seasons.
